The world has lost a beloved wife, mother, mother in law and grandmother. Our dear Darshan Prasad, 87, died Thursday, July 28, 2022 peacefully at her home where she lived with her loving husband of sixty years Murli, her son Neal, daughter in law Kimberley, and grandchildren Mia, Michael, Dominic, Gabriel and Ava.
Darshan was born January 1, 1935 in India.
Darshan has always been an extremely hard worker, and dedicated her entire life to the service of others. As a RN, she worked for many years in the OR and positively impacted so many countless lives. Darshan loved watching the world grow and expand around her and took endless joy in nature and gardening, her green thumb was that of lengend. Darshan was an amazing cook and bestowed the beauty and importance of incredible home cooked meals on her thankful family. Her love was infinite and strong and was felt in every smile, every playful tilt of her head and in her heavenly hugs. She cherished the small moments such as waiting for a new episode of her favorite show, sitting on the porch enjoying a breezy, quiet sunset or having a cup of tea in the afternoon with her loving grandchildren. Her family admired her for always putting the people she loved in front of herself and loving everyone unconditionally. Her laugh was the most amazing thing in the world and we are going to miss every part of her smile.
